Output e15b637b8385334ee1a07b1d92196d95ea3e6855d3f252da201c6578976ede65: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f6178f91b21fd82e1d51f3f06487c0e18fffab OP_EQUAL
address
3LvUdbtvA9JpAyYuzZevTf7PdDWn5ug82B
transaction
e15b637b8385334ee1a07b1d92196d95ea3e6855d3f252da201c6578976ede65